    ARLINGTON HEIGHTS, Ill. (WGN) — In the latest development around the Chicago Bears’ search for a new stadium, Arlington Heights is taking another step toward bringing the franchise to the northwest suburbs. According to the Daily Herald, the Village of Arlington Heights hired a consulting firm to review an economic impact study for what could be the Bears’ new stadium and business ventures in the surrounding area.

    Co-defendant recanted testimony, saying he falsely accused Robert Johnson under duress CHICAGO (WGN) — A man who spent nearly 30 years in prison for a crime he long maintained he didn’t commit walked out of the Cook County Jail on Thursday evening after a judge vacated the conviction. “I didn’t think this day was going to happen.
